It turns out I was responsible for the second bug. When I updated yecht 1.1-1, the updated .jar file is now dropping a class in the default package (YechtService.class). That doesn't work with maven-bundle-plugin. I got jruby 1.7.25 building in Debian although is not ready for upload since some tests are failing and I need to workaround the yecht issue in similar way to what is described here: https://techotom.wordpress.com/2014/10/21/fixing-the-default-package-is-not-permitted-by-the-import-package-syntax-with-maven-bundle-plugin/ Help is welcome as usual. -- Miguel Landaeta, nomadium at debian.org secure email with PGP 0x6E608B637D8967E9 available at http://miguel.cc/key.
